    About this experience

    Join our boutique-private food & history tour that brings Porto's story alive through your stomach! The Portuguese culture surrounds food- its the heart of everything. some dishes actually originated in historical moments. We will visit the best landmarks of Porto, understand the history of this wonderful city through its art, music, architecture and mostly FOOD. Oh, you will learn everything you need to know about Porto and the Portuguese culture; Who's the famous architect buried (somewhere) inside his own masterpiece, and why is there a cookie related to it? Who is the king who gave his heart to the city and why do people eat the visceral parts of the animal? How did the Jewish people hide their religion in a certain dish during the inquisition? Who is this little French girl who can, potentially, cause you a heart attack? And how does Harry Potter relate to all of this? Come hungry! ***CONTACT us before booking your tour for a surprise and more details!***
